THE GREAT PIRATE GROUP PHOTO!
If you would like to take part in the Great Pirate Group Photo, here are the details:
1. On Pirate Night, meet in the atrium in front of Tritons at 7:50 p.m. SHARP!
2. Everyone will get in their place for picture.
3. At 7:55 p.m., a Disney Character in pirate attire (in the past we have had Pirate Mickey, Minnie; another time Capt. Hook and Mr. Smee; and another time Captain Mickey alone) will come to front and center for our photo opportunity.
4. At 7:55 p.m., Shutters Photographer will shoot about 6-10 pictures from one deck above (on deck 4 between elevators) telling everyone to look up and smile!
5. At approximately 10 p.m. that evening, there will be numerous copies of the photo in Shutters, 8 x 10 in size for purchase.
That's what will happen for the pirate photo. If you would like to participate, we will see you in the atrium at 7:50 p.m.
